fix saving empty list of read messages error

This commit is contained in:
audric 2021-08-13 11:58:05 +10:00
parent 8344c48d88
commit 43aeacb9c9
1 changed files with 3 additions and 3 deletions

View File

@ -998,10 +998,10 @@ export class ConversationModel extends Backbone.Model<ConversationAttributes> {
hasErrors: Boolean(errors && errors.length),
});
}
const oldUnreadNowReadAttrs = oldUnreadNowRead.map(m => m.attributes);
await saveMessages(oldUnreadNowReadAttrs);
if (oldUnreadNowReadAttrs?.length) {
await saveMessages(oldUnreadNowReadAttrs);
}
const allProps: Array<MessageModelProps> = [];
for (const nowRead of oldUnreadNowRead) {